News Top Four "American Idol" Finalists Named And then there were four.

On the April 18 broadcast of "American Idol," it was announced that Janelle Arthur had been eliminated from the competition after receiving the least number of votes. The top four finalists are Candice Glover, Kree Harrison, Amber Holcomb and Angie Miller.

The April 24 broadcast of "American Idol," the next round of the singing competition, will be broadcast 8-10 PM ET.

The April 25 results show will also begin at 8 PM ET; the final three finalists will be announced that evening.

Former "American Idol" contestants who have taken to Broadway after their stint on "Idol" include Fantasia Barrino (The Color Purple), Clay Aiken (Spamalot), Constantine Maroulis (Rock of Ages), Diana DeGarmo (Hairspray), Frenchie Davis (Rent) and Jordin Sparks (In the Heights) as well as former "Idol" judge Kara DioGuardi (Chicago), among others.
